You have chosen to sponsor your bid up to a maximum amount of .
1. Aim of my project is to developed a Automated data flow testing tool by using Ant colony optimization algorithm.
2.Initially tool will only take a simple program file(must having all kind of variables eg- int,float,character and Boolean as input variables for eg- a basic c or java program)
3. After taking input program file tool will generate CFG(control flow graph) for that and all du-pairs information of input variables in given program.
4.after it for each du-pairs tool will generate full du-paths by using ant colony algorithm(given in attached research paper)
5.after it by using searching model(as given in research paper) Ants will generate test data
for input variables(say a=20,b=10) and then generate program execution paths for generated test data.
6.then tool will compare generated full du-paths and program execution paths so it will prove that generated du-paths are correct.